</div><div data-element-id="elm_g-j0GyKoSyciC0fSDqeRLg" data-element-type="text" class="zpelement zpelem-text "><style></style><div class="zptext zptext-align-left zptext-align-mobile-left zptext-align-tablet-left " data-editor="true"><p></p><div><h2 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">What Is a Building Automation System?</span></h2><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">A Building Automation System (BAS) is a centralized platform that monitors, controls, and optimizes mechanical, electrical, and lighting systems within a commercial facility. Also sometimes referred to as Building Management Systems (BMS). Unlike traditional manual controls, a BAS uses real-time data from sensors, predictive algorithms, and automated schedules to make adjustments proactively.</span></p><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">In a commercial environment, BAS typically manages:</span></p><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">HVAC Automation:</span><span>&nbsp;Ensures heating, cooling, and ventilation are optimized for comfort and efficiency.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Lighting Control:</span><span>&nbsp;Adjusts lighting based on occupancy, schedules, or natural daylight.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Energy Management:</span><span>&nbsp;Monitors and optimizes energy usage to reduce costs.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Safety Monitoring:</span><span>&nbsp;Tracks alarms, fire detection, and system faults automatically.</span></span></li></ul><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">By replacing manual processes with automated control, BAS improves efficiency, reduces human error, and creates a more comfortable environment for occupants.</span></p><h2 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Key Components of Commercial Building Automation Systems</span></h2><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">A robust commercial BAS integrates multiple layers of hardware and software:</span></p><h3 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Sensors and Controllers</span></h3><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Monitor temperature, humidity, air quality, and occupancy.<br/><br/></span></li><li><span><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Send real-time data to controllers to trigger adjustments.</span><br/></span></li></ul><h3 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">HVAC Automation</span></h3><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Centralized control optimizes heating, cooling, and ventilation.<br/><br/></span></li><li><span><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Responds dynamically to changes in occupancy and external conditions.</span><br/></span></li></ul><h3 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Lighting Control</span></h3><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Automates lighting schedules and occupancy-based adjustments.<br/><br/></span></li><li><span><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Reduces unnecessary energy consumption while improving comfort.</span><br/></span></li></ul><h3 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Energy Management Systems</span></h3><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Tracks energy consumption and identifies cost-saving opportunities.<br/><br/></span></li><li><span><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Generates reports for sustainable building operation.</span><br/></span></li></ul><h3 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Integration with IT Systems</span></h3><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Provides dashboards, analytics, and monitoring tools for facility teams.<br/><br/></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Supports predictive maintenance and long-term system optimization.</span></li></ul><h2 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">How Building Automation Systems Work</span></h2><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Building automation systems operate through a continuous feedback loop:</span></p><ol><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Data collection:</span><span>&nbsp;Sensors gather environmental and operational data.</span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Control logic:</span><span>&nbsp;The system evaluates this data against predefined rules and schedules.</span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">System response:</span><span>&nbsp;HVAC, lighting, or other systems adjust automatically.</span></span></li></ol><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Automation controls for commercial buildings allow facilities to respond dynamically to changes in occupancy, usage patterns, and external conditions. Smart building automation systems ensure consistent performance while minimizing energy waste.</span></p><h2 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Benefits of BAS in Commercial Facilities</span></h2><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Implementing a BAS provides several measurable advantages:</span></p><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Enhanced Comfort:</span><span>&nbsp;Automated adjustments maintain consistent temperature, humidity, and lighting.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Energy Efficiency:</span><span>&nbsp;Intelligent scheduling and responsive systems reduce energy consumption and costs.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Safety and Compliance:</span><span>&nbsp;Monitors fire, smoke, and security systems automatically.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Predictive Maintenance:</span><span>&nbsp;Identifies potential system issues before downtime occurs.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Data-Driven Insights:</span><span>&nbsp;Provides analytics to inform operational improvements.<br/><br/></span></span></li></ul><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span>Commercial&nbsp;</span><a href="https://www.atlas-ot.com/building-automation"><span style="font-weight:700;">building automation systems</span></a><span>&nbsp;help facilities operate more efficiently while maintaining a high standard of comfort and reliability.</span></span></p><h2 style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-weight:700;">How Building Automation Systems Work</span></h2><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">A BAS operates using a continuous feedback loop:</span></p><ol><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Data Collection:</span><span>&nbsp;Sensors capture environmental and operational data.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Control Logic Processing:</span><span>&nbsp;The system evaluates the data using predefined rules and schedules.<br/><br/></span></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;"><span style="font-weight:700;">Automated Response:</span><span>&nbsp;Systems such as HVAC, lighting, or shading adjust automatically.<br/><br/></span></span></li></ol><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">This process allows facilities to respond dynamically to occupancy, energy demand, and environmental conditions. Atlas OT takes a different approach.</span></p><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">By integrating Building Automation Systems (BAS) directly into an existing SCADA platform, organizations can consolidate critical production controls and facility infrastructure into a single, unified environment. This creates one common platform for monitoring HVAC, lighting, energy management, life safety systems, and industrial processes side by side.</span></p><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Instead of switching between multiple dashboards, facilities gain:</span></p><ul><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Centralized monitoring for both production and building systems<br/><br/></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Unified alarm management across all critical assets<br/><br/></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Simplified troubleshooting and maintenance workflows<br/><br/></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Reduced software redundancy and licensing costs<br/><br/></span></li><li><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Streamlined cybersecurity architecture under one control framework<br/><br/></span></li></ul><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">This integration strategy significantly eases long-term system monitoring and maintenance by reducing platform sprawl and creating a single operational source of truth.</span></p><p style="margin-bottom:10px;"><span style="font-family:Poppins;">Atlas OT has successfully integrated building systems with production SCADA environments across industrial and commercial facilities.
